What is the equation of a line in standard form?

Back

Ax + By = C, where A, B, and C are integers.

What does it mean for two lines to be parallel?

Back

Two lines are parallel if they have the same slope and will never intersect.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What does it mean for two lines to be perpendicular?

Back

Two lines are perpendicular if the product of their slopes is -1.

What is the slope-intercept form of a line?

Back

y = mx + b, where m is the slope and b is the y-intercept.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

If a line has a slope of 3, what is the slope of a line parallel to it?

Back

The slope of a parallel line is also 3.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

If a line has a slope of 3, what is the slope of a line perpendicular to it?

Back

The slope of a perpendicular line is -1/3.
